How much does a Lawyer make?
The average base salary for a Lawyer in the United States is $192,500 per year, or about $92.55 per hour.
What is the typical salary range?
Pay typically falls between $106,500 and $229,000 per year (25th to 75th percentile) depending on experience, location, industry, and organization size.
